WebThe WORKDIR command is used to define the working directory of a Docker container at any given time. The command is specified in the Dockerfile. Any RUN, CMD, ADD, COPY, or ENTRYPOINT command will be executed in the specified working directory.

WebAug 31, 2024 · Question 1: What is the use of WORKDIR /app on line number 2? This defines your current working directory. Following commands will by default be run from that location and relative paths will start there. A build’s context is the set of files located in the specified PATH or URL. The Docker build process can access any of the files located in this context.
